Labor market, economy
Average wage - Košický kraj
Average wage means the proportion of wages without other personnel costs per employee. This wage includes, in particular, basic wages or salaries, bonuses, bonuses, wage compensation and other components of wages or salaries paid to employees for salary. This is gross wages, ie before the reduction in general health insurance and social security premiums, advance payments of personal income tax and other statutory or other employee's agreed deductions. Involves persons in the employment, service or membership of a given State as an employer. Data on the number of employees and average wages are reported in full-time equivalents for the entire national economy. The chart below shows the development of the average wage in Košický kraj.
Number of unemployed - Medzev
Unemployment means a person aged 15 or over who normally lives in the reference territory and was not employed during the reference week, was ready to take up work within 14 days at the latest and has been actively seeking work during the last 4 weeks. The unemployed also include a person who does not look for a job because she has already found her and is able to get her up to 14 days later. These include persons usually living in private households. Unemployment statistics for foreign nationals working and living long-term in collective accommodation establishments on the territory of the state are available to a limited extent because this population is excluded from the unemployment survey. Unemployment rate is one of the economic statistics that reflects the economic performance of the state. Unemployment rate is the percentage of the unemployed to the economically active population. Life expectancy - okres Košice - okolie
Life expectancy is the average number of years a person has at a given age in advance, if the mortality ratios that were observed in the reference period were maintained. Because of the different mortality rates for men and women, it is set differently for both sexes. Including men and women at birth, living in okres Košice - okolie and maintaining the mortality rates in the reference period. It is obtained from mortality tables and can be determined for any age. Most often it is set for the age of birth and for the age of 65. The basic factors that affect the resulting value are: the country's economy, infrastructure, health status, military status, crime, the environment, food, and many other factors. Environment
Pollution - Slovensko
Greenhouse gases are gases, occurring in the atmosphere of the Earth, which most contribute to the so-called greenhouse effect. The most important greenhouse gas is carbon dioxide. In terms of correctness, however, it is not entirely right to compare states in terms of their absolute emissions. far more telling value is information about specific emissions. These are the ratios relating to the absolute value of CO2 emissions per capita or per unit of GDP. Efforts to reduce greenhouse gases production have two angles of view. The climate aspect emphasizes the impact on the entire planet. From an economic point of view, these efforts to reduce greenhouse gases are highly costly. Air cleanliness - okres Košice - okolie
In the general sense, air pollution involves processes that bring certain pollutants into the air. In the framework of statistics, emissions and stationary sources of pollution from the registers are monitored, and their data are required by law to archive and present for statistical purposes. Pollutant emissions that are not required to be collected by stationary sources are to be counted in the emissions database for the purposes of international reporting and air quality modeling, based on the reported activity data and emission factors. Air pollution is caused by the discharge of pollutants from different sources of pollution as a result of human activity. They can then have negative impacts on human health, vegetation, ecosystems and materials around the source of pollution even in more distant areas.
